Understanding the Context
Why Has AllBirds Stock Dropped Slightly—But Could It Rise? The real shift isn’t just about short-term volatility, but evolving market expectations. After a strong post-pandemic launch, demand has shown signs of moderation, consistent with broader consumer discretionary sector trends. Rising material costs, changing pricing strategies, and increased competition from eco-fashion startups have contributed to investor caution. Yet, underlying brand strength and long-term sustainability commitments remain resilient factors—hinting the dip may reflect temporary recalibration rather than decline.

Key Factors Influencing AllBirds Stock’s Trajectory
- Consumer Trends: Shifting preferences toward sustainable products continue to support long-term momentum.
- Supply Chain Dynamics: Rising costs in raw materials affect margins but are being managed through sourcing optimizations.
- Market Competition: New eco-conscious footwear brands add pressure but also expand the total addressable market.
- Quarterly Reporting: Earnings surprises, algorithmic trading, and analyst sentiment frequently drive short-term volatility.
- Sustainability Leadership: Authentic environmental commitments remain central to investor confidence.
